About the Role

We are looking to recruit a talented Employment Tax Senior Manager to join our growing tax team. You can work in our new Birmingham office or in our established and fast‑growing Bristol office.

You will work with a diverse range of clients, from entrepreneurial owner‑managed businesses to expanding corporates, delivering challenging tax advisory projects and developing junior team members.

Responsibilities

  • Deliver a wide range of Employment Tax advisory projects, including benefit and reward packages, international employments, NMW and CIS enquiries
  • Advise businesses on employment tax issues on acquisitions or sales of businesses including signing off employment tax due diligence reports
  • Develop and coach trainees
  • Contribute to business development activities locally and across the firm

You will also have the opportunity to participate in business strategy and contribute to the development of our employment tax services.
